To prevent the spread of the Mpox virus, the Indonesian Ministry of Health has resumed health screening for international travelers (both Indonesian and foreign nationals) entering Indonesia from August 27, 2024. This includes completing an electronic self-declaration form called SATUSEHAT Health Pass, which must be completed on a dedicated web platform. Nyepi Day Please be informed that Bali island celebrates Nyepi (Silent) Day each year on below dates. The Nyepi (Silent) Day is a day of absolute silence throughout the island. No outdoor activities are allowed including check in and check out from hotels. Dates affected: March 17, 2018 March 7, 2019 March 25, 2020 March 14, 2021 March 3, 2022 March 22, 2023 Nyepi Religious Day Please be informed that Bali island celebrates Nyepi (Silent) Day each year on below dates.
